he lost his territory,and is in theres. try moving the rocks and decor around
 
That is a beautiful demasoni! I just bought 2 for my 28 gallon cichlid tank. Any time I add new cichlids or reintroduce quarantined fish I completely rearrange the rocks and give them a good feeding. It's almost like they don't even notice the new fish.
 
Demasoni's are highly conspecific-aggressive and do best when kept in colonies. They are typically recommended to be kept in number of at least a dozen when keeping more than one of them. Keeping this species in lower numbers increases the risk of eliminations, especially if one or more is (or becomes) a full grown 4" male.
